Turning Day to Night
If you have a short period of time between work and a party or just can’t quite take the time to completely redo your makeup, don’t worry! Turning your daytime look into a night-time look is surprisingly easy, once you get the hang of it. It is almost entirely in the eyes.
First, you need to pick out an eyeshadow that is just a few shades darker than the one you wore during the day. Don’t switch to another color, that would add an extra step! Brush it on in thin layers, until you achieve the darkness you prefer. A tiny bit of dark eyeliner smudged underneath your eyes (and just a tiny bit!) will help add to the dramatic transformation.
Next, add a fresh layer of mascara to your lashes, and a bit of color to your lips. That’s it! In three easy steps, you have successfully turned an everyday look into a gorgeous dramatic one. Time to hit the clubs; have fun!

A Mascara Secret
Applying mascara has always been a simple thing. You brush it on in one or two layers, and then go about the rest of your makeup (or apply it at the end and move on to something else!). Now, most of the time, when you search out mascara tips, you get the basic. How do I stop clumping? Where did all of the other tips go? What no one tells you is that there is a way to make your lashes look extra long and gorgeous.
As you start your makeup, apply one coat of mascara. This is usually best done right after you apply your base foundation and powder. Continue with your normal routine next. Make yourself pretty with your eyeshadow, blush, lipstick and anything else you like! Now here’s where it changes a bit.
Add another coat of mascara. Yes, over the already dried coat. It will add that extra sass to your lashes, and make them look even longer! You may want to use an eyelash brush now to separate them and remove any clumping, but other than that, they should look amazing!

“Dry” Hair Cut or Razor Cut
It may seem unusual to style your hair before you cut it, but that’s exactly what I have done.
My favorite way to wear my hair is long and straight. It’s naturally a little wavy, but I use a flat iron and straighten it. I like the way it glides over my shoulders and flips around softly when it’s been straightened. The most flattering haircut I get with this style is long straight, but soft layers. I also have long layered bangs (not blunt cut). The blunt cut just doesn’t work for my waves. It ends up looking choppy.
A great hair cut that I often get is what my hair stylist calls a “Dry Cut”. He blows it dry and then straightens it all before he even comes near it with the scissors. He pulls up a section at a time and cuts in a downward sweeping motion toward the floor to give me my soft cut. Occasionally he will even use a razor to get this effect. The razor gives very soft layers and makes all the hair lie with a full but flowing effect.
The dry cut gives attention to the way my hair will really lay once it’s been styled. If you like to wear your hair long and straight, ask your stylist if they have ever done a “dry cut”. You might get an effect you’ll ask for again and again.

Making Makeup Last
Whether you’re at work, on the road or even just sitting at home, nobody wants their makeup to fade away into nothingness easily! We want makeup that lasts all day, throughout any harsh treatment we may put it through. Sadly though, this isn’t a common thing. Most days, your makeup has faded by lunch time. So how do we fix that? Easy!
The very first step is to apply a moisturizer to your skin; followed by your foundation. Instead of putting your makeup directly onto the foundation, lightly dust a loose powder over it. This will help seal the foundation to your face. The first step to long lasting makeup!
If you’re a blush fan, keep in mind that the powder variety will stay on your cheeks longer. Mascara fans, always go the waterproof way! And those who adore eyeliner? If you try a liquid type, it will stay a lot longer than any pencil liner.
As for lips, if you carry a colored lip gloss with you throughout the day, you’ll always have it for touch-ups. However, if you prefer a lipstick, there are plenty that adhere to your lips and give you long lasting color.
If, after all this, you are still afraid of your color fading, there is one more option. Though it is usually used for theater, you can invest in a makeup setting spray, which will keep that beautiful look on your face all day long.

Makeup for Pale Skin
Many people are very fond of tanning or simply being out in the sun; but that isn’t the case for everyone! Throughout the world, a very pale skin tone is loved by a large chunk of the population. What those people don’t think about though, is that most makeup is not made for such a fair color. Very bright or dark colors can easily look ridiculous.
The first step is finding a foundation that matches your skin. This will be the hardest task that you face, because most tend to be a bit too yellow or shades too dark. Even the lightest ivory shade might be too dark! Cover up your foundation with a translucent powder and double check the colors to make sure your skin looks evenly colored.
Once your base is finished, the rest is quite a bit easier! If you are a fan of blush, a light pink will give you a very pretty rose-like glow. This will add a perfect freshness to your face. Light eyeshadow mixed with a simple shaded gloss can do wonders for pale skin, and don’t forget the mascara!
When you are finished, you should have a very classic and beautiful look. Pale skin has never looked better!

Tip: Removing Dark Hair Color Stain from Your Skin
Have you ever been to the hair salon and had your hair colored a dark color, only to come home with parts of your skin dyed to match your hair? Occasionally the color stains your temples, or the skin near the hairline, and it is very difficult to remove. You could always wait a week or so for it to naturally wear off, but who wants to look like they have permanent dirt on their face or neck?!
I have found a new use for a household product that will remove hair color stains from your skin. It’s the Mr. Clean “Magic Eraser”. It’s a white sponge-like product that is great for removing dirt from walls and appliances. Who knew it could work on your skin too!
Scrubbing your temples to death with a washcloth will only make your skin red and will not likely remove hair dye stain. But the Magic Eraser works wonders where modern ordinary washcloths fail.
Be very careful not to “scrub”, or you will end up removing some skin and end up with red painful blotches. Just wet the sponge and use a gentle circular motion on the area you are trying to clean. The color should gently come off. Rubbing harder will not increase the effect, so don’t go overboard. Once you have removed that hair dye stain from your skin, you’ll just look like your gorgeous self, instead of looking like “I just came from the salon and had my roots dyed”. It’s like magic.

My Favorite Foundation
I am not a liquid foundation girl. Although I tend to have slightly splotchy skin due to all my freckles and sun damage, I still steer clear of overall foundation, especially the liquid kind. I just prefer a more natural fresh look as well as feeling. It’s just a personal preference. I am able to even out my skin tones by other means.
So, after I apply concealer to spots that need to be hidden, and sunscreen over everything, I finish the look with a powdered foundation. I use Revlon ColorStay Mineral Foundation in the color “fair”. It has an SPF 10. For some people, this product could feel very drying. I think that since I use it over my regular sunscreen that isn’t a problem for me. It fills in my pores and makes everything smooth and even. It also lasts a long time and stays in place. It’s so much easier to get a smooth even look with a powdered foundation as opposed to a liquid one. I use a big fluffy brush to apply it.
Remember, liquid foundation is not a preference for everyone, and this is a great option if you’re looking for an alternative.
